Taking the Lord's Name in Vain


The 3rd commandment is usually connected to using God’s name when swearing but it is about using the Lord as cover for doing evil, as in grifting using charities, murdering in God’s name or abuse by clergy. It is a sin that wounds more than just the souls of those involved.

Exodus 20:7 (KJV) 7 Thou shalt not take the name of the Lord thy God in vain; for the Lord will not hold him guiltless that taketh his name in vain.

God Wants Relationship


Noah and his family were saved from the flood because Noah trusted God, not because he was perfect or of an earthly status. God wants relationship. Noah was a pleasure to God because he tried always to do God’s will. Noah trusted that God’s will was good and worth doing.

Genesis 6:8-10 (TLB): 8 But Noah was a pleasure to the Lord. Here is the story of Noah: 9-10 He was the only truly righteous man living on the earth at that time. He tried always to conduct his affairs according to God’s will…..

A Proverbs Wife


It appears a Proverbs 31 wife is beyond achievement, but actually each task represents wisdom and kindness: She helps her husband and doesn’t hinder him, lovingly manages her household, seeks opportunities, is a hard worker, has a reverence for the Lord and helps those in need.

Proverbs 31:10-31 (TLB)  10 If you can find a truly good wife, she is worth more than precious gems! 11 Her husband can trust her, and she will richly satisfy his needs. 12 She will not hinder him but help him all her life. 13 She finds wool and flax and busily spins it. 14 She buys imported foods brought by ship from distant ports. 15 She gets up before dawn to prepare breakfast for her household and plans the day’s work for her servant girls. 16 She goes out to inspect a field and buys it; with her own hands she plants a vineyard. 17 She is energetic, a hard worker, 18 and watches for bargains. She works far into the night! 19-20 She sews for the poor and generously helps those in need. 21 She has no fear of winter for her household, for she has made warm clothes for all of them. 22 She also upholsters with finest tapestry; her own clothing is beautifully made—a purple gown of pure linen. 23 Her husband is well known, for he sits in the council chamber with the other civic leaders. 24 She makes belted linen garments to sell to the merchants. 25 She is a woman of strength and dignity and has no fear of old age. 26 When she speaks, her words are wise, and kindness is the rule for everything she says.  27 She watches carefully all that goes on throughout her household and is never lazy. 28 Her children stand and bless her; so does her husband. He praises her with these words: 29 “There are many fine women in the world, but you are the best of them all!” 30 Charm can be deceptive and beauty doesn’t last, but a woman who fears and reverences God shall be greatly praised. 31 Praise her for the many fine things she does. These good deeds of hers shall bring her honor and recognition from people of importance.

Prodigal Son


Luke 15:17-20 is the story of the Prodigal Son. Many have such children they chase after, heading off their failures or trying to keep them out of trouble. Like God, this father saw his son had to come to know the effects of his sin himself and in faith set him free to learn.

Luke 15:17-20 (NIV) 17 “When he came to his senses, he said, ‘How many of my father’s hired servants have food to spare, and here I am starving to death! 18 I will set out and go back to my father and say to him: Father, I have sinned against heaven and against you. 19 I am no longer worthy to be called your son; make me like one of your hired servants.’ 20 So he got up and went to his father…...

Masculine Mandate


The masculine mandate starts early in the Bible: Genesis 2:15. God gave man two things to do: 1) Tend the garden, which is to work and cultivate the people and fields God puts you in and  2) Guard it - protect those good things from evil and unrighteousness.

Genesis 2:15 (GNT)  15 Then the Lord God placed the man in the Garden of Eden to cultivate it and guard it.
